I think Duff H gave you good advice. Can you include picture of the back of the calculator? The picture that Duff H posted shows the battery compartment door. There is no need to unscrew the back of the calculator, just put your thumb on straight lines and push towards the top of the calculator. It may take extra pressure if the batteries have leaked inside the case.
